Legendary Narrative in Medieval and Modern Legend Collections: Transformations of a Type of Fascination and its Textual Representation

This article deals constructively with a study on historical narratology by Harald Haferland, which he presented to a broad audience of experts at the Germanistentag in Bayreuth in 2016.
